Output 5a66d3114d6ce80ceea36fac802cd3c2d3c661bbd0d98aeadbf64e27bb27240e:57

value
270870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7daac9ce7d7a4dda4572599f3b3be371190c8c6c OP_EQUAL
address
3D9Uz6swB9EKyoPZBjtHPkytuRvnXBubJx
transaction
5a66d3114d6ce80ceea36fac802cd3c2d3c661bbd0d98aeadbf64e27bb27240e
spent
true